Nausea or Just a Bad Day?

You know that feeling when you’re recovering from a night out, and everything just feels off? Well, for some patients waking up from anesthesia following the administration of volatile agents, that unsettling sensation can be a reality. Nausea is quite a common side effect of these anesthetics. Why does this happen, though? It’s all about the brain's chemoreceptor trigger zone, which can go into overdrive after exposure to these volatile substances. As a result, postoperative nausea and vomiting can spiral into a frustrating experience for both patients and healthcare providers. Nobody wants to be stuck feeling queasy after surgery!

What’s particularly troubling is that this can lead to increased morbidity after procedures. Want to boost patient satisfaction? Reducing these side effects would certainly help. It's something to keep in mind during surgical planning, isn’t it?

Delayed Recovery: The Waiting Game

Imagine waking up from a nap only to find it’s not really over yet. That can be the case for patients who have undergone surgery with volatile anesthetics. Here’s the thing—these agents have unique pharmacokinetic properties that can lead to a prolonged duration of action. This means they don’t just wear off quickly after surgery. Instead, they can linger in the system longer than anticipated. For patients, this translates into delayed recovery times, effectively prolonging their stay in the post-anesthesia care unit.

But it’s not just about convenience. Extended recovery can also lead to frustration for both patients and healthcare providers, requiring careful management of expectations and post-operative support. Managing this aspect of care is critical to ensuring that patients feel safe and competent as they transition to the next phase of their recovery.

Dose-Dependent Hypotension: A Balancing Act

The body’s systems are like the gears of a well-oiled machine. So when something like volatile anesthetics comes into play, it’s essential to monitor the impact on hemodynamic stability. One of the critical risks associated with these anesthetics is dose-dependent hypotension. These agents can cause vasodilation, which can result in decreased systemic vascular resistance and lower blood pressure, particularly at higher concentrations.

Here’s where the anesthesiologist’s skill truly shines. They need to carefully titrate the levels of anesthetics to find that sweet spot—enough to keep the patient comfortable but not so much that it jeopardizes their stability. It’s a dance, really. The balance between providing sufficient anesthesia while avoiding unwanted side effects can be tightly pressed like an accordion. You might wonder, what can be done to combat these potential side effects? Preoperative counseling is one effective approach, where patients are educated about possible outcomes and recovery experiences. It can significantly reduce anxiety and set realistic expectations, which is just good practice in patient care.

Additionally, alternative medications or adjunct therapies aimed at controlling nausea and maintaining hemodynamic stability can also help create a more seamless surgical experience.
